OBD-II P1000 Trouble Code. On Board Diagnostic System Readiness Test Not Complete. Here is what P1000 means, in simple terms Trouble code P1000 DTC is a manufacturer specific trouble code, most commonly used by Ford, Jaguar, and Mazda. It simply means that the engine control computer (ECC) has not completed its emission systems testing.
In the case of Ford & Jaguar vehicles, it simply means that the OBD-II monitor testing is not complete. It is a similar meaning for Mazda, which is OBD-II drive cycle malfunction. Potential Causes Potential causes of a P1000 include: The battery or PCM has been disconnected (Ford, Mazda, Jaguar) The diagnostic trouble codes have been cleared
Code P1000 Jaguar Tech Notes. This code just means that the Powertrain Control Module (PCM) didn't complete a full diagnosis cycle, and is set when the battery has been disconnected, codes have been cleared, or sometimes even when the vehicle has been towed.
